#03B523 Color
#03B523 is rgb(3, 181, 35) in RGB, hsl(131, 97%, 36%) in HSL, and about cmyk(98%, 0%, 81%, 29%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Pastel Green (#03C03C),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.21.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#03B523 Channel Values
How #03B523 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 3 · G 181 · B 35 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 131° · S 97% · L 36%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 131° · S 98% · V 71%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 98% · M 0% · Y 81% · K 29%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.75:1 vs white · 7.64: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#03B523 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#03B523 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#03B523?
#03B523 is a dark green — rgb(3, 181, 35) in RGB and hsl(131, 97%, 36%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Pastel Green (#03C03C),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.21.
What is the RGB value of #03B523?
#03B523 is rgb(3, 181, 35) — red 3, green 181, and blue 35 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#03B523?
#03B523 converts to approximately cmyk(98%, 0%, 81%, 29%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#03B523 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#03B523 scores 2.75:1 against white and 7.64: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#03B523 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#03B523 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is limegreen (#32CD32) at a CIE76 distance of 9.17,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
